Sourdough French Toast
French toast that’s extra fluffy thanks to a secret ingredient in the batter (Flour). That gives you restaurant-quality French toast that is slightly crispy on the edges yet soft and doughy in the middle. There’s really no way I’m going to make it any other way!

minutesIngredients
1/4 cup flour
1 cup milk
pinch salt
3 eggs
1/2 tsp cinnamon
1 tsp vanilla
1 Tbsp sugar
10-12 slices stale sourdough bread
Directions
- Measure flour into a bowl. Add the milk slowly while whisking. Whisk in the salt, eggs, cinnamon, vanilla extract, and sugar until smooth.
- Heat a buttered griddle or frying pan over medium heat. Once hot, start soaking your bread, first on one side than the next until saturated.
- Cook bread on either side until golden brown.
- Serve with real maple syrup and berries if desired and enjoy!
Notes
- In between bread soaks, give the egg mixture a little whisk so cinnamon doesn’t all settle on the top.
